Drake likely raised some listeners' eyebrows when he called in to DJ Green Lantern's The Invasion radio show, on Hip-Hop Nation, Monday night (July 18), after praising -- and doing what seemed to be casual flirting -- guest Kreayshawn.

Before expressing his sentiments for the Bay area rapper, the Toronto MC revealed that he was working on a big project, one that the masses will undoubtedly hear soon. "I was on the way to the studio to meet 40 [producer Noah Shabib] 'cause I'm mixing the single tonight, we just decided to put on your [Green Lantern's] show and... that's my dog right there that you got in the studio by the way, that's my dog," Drake said in reference to Kreayshawn.

Drake, whose sophomore album, 'Take Care,' is set for an October 4 release, took time out from focusing on his own work to give support to the 'Gucci Gucci' rhymer.

"I'm excited about Kreayshawn," the Young Money signee admitted. "Really, honestly, I get excited when new things happen in hip-hop and, like, when I heard 'Gucci Gucci, I heard the flows, I was excited before I even knew who she was. And you know, I got to hear a little bit more of the music beyond that and then, like to meet her, and then the energy she has... she's a great person."
